## Description

The Department of Veterans Affairs (VA), Veterans Health Administration (VHA), Office of Mental Health, and the Veteran Integrated Service Network (VISN) 4 Mental Illness Research Education and Clinical Center (MIRECC) has a requirement for software that supports our clinical priority of using measurement-based care for the treatment of mental illness. This shall require software maintenance and technical support.

Measurement-based care encompasses the use of standardized patient reported outcomes (PRO’s) to inform clinical decision making and to screen for symptoms. Currently VA uses the “BHL software suite” which is a commercial product by Capital Solution Design (CSD). The software is actively used throughout all VA Medical Centers (VAMCs) for delivering evidence-based measurement-based health care.

The scope of work for this RFI must either continue supporting the BHL suite or propose a replacement strategy with no interruption in the current service.
